Description
Technical field
The present invention relates to technical field of automotive upholstery, and in particular to a kind of fascia defroster grill.
Background technique
For instrument board as important automotive upholstery, the fit-up gap face difference quality between each component directly influences appearance
Whether face is beautiful, and the usual unitary plastic part of instrument board is bigger, and there are all shape changeables, are difficult to control it when assembling each component
Between clearance surface difference.Instrument board ontology and front defrosting grid are the cooperation sides generallyd use with the part that chalaza is most in each component
Formula is locating piece positioning, screw installation, however locating piece and mounting screw number directly influence fit clearance between component
The quality of face difference, locating piece, which suitably increases, is conducive to clearance surface difference problem of non-uniform caused by control is deformed because of part, but consequently also
The problems such as will appear assembly technology complexity, the waste of screw cost, the extension of productive temp.

Specific embodiment
- Fig. 5 refering to fig. 1, a kind of fascia defroster grill, including defroster grill ontology 10, defroster grill ontology 10
It is connect with the end of 20 mating surface of instrument board ontology by being buckled to clamping structure.Back-off clamping structure improves instrument board defrosting lattice
The fixing intensity and matching effect of grid, reduce that defroster grill pressing collapses, appearance matches undesirable risk, are not increasing cost
Under the premise of, conventional criteria part and screw fastening point quantity are reduced, assembly efficiency is improved.
Further, the back-off clamping structure includes being positioned close on 10 end outer peripheral surface of defroster grill ontology
Buckle 11 and the card hole 21 being arranged on 20 groove inner surface of instrument board ontology.11 insertion card hole 21 of buckle constitutes back-off card
Cooperation is connect, easy for installation, fixing intensity is good.
Preferably, the whole U-shaped channel-shaped of buckle 11, notch is arranged towards 10 end of defroster grill ontology, U-shaped
One end of slot and defroster grill ontology 10 is affixed, the other end is in the overhanging of free shape, the projecting end of U-type groove is cut from notch to slot bottom
It constitutes notch length and is greater than slot bottom length shape.This structure fall buckle 11 due to its notch length be greater than slot bottom length,
It is more fastened so that being engaged by clamping, matching effect is also very good.
Further, buckle 11 is arranged at intervals with multiple in the periphery of defroster grill ontology 10, and card hole 21 is also in instrument
On 20 groove inner surface of plate ontology with fall buckle 11 corresponding positions be also equipped with it is multiple.
It in order to facilitate the installation of defroster grill ontology 10, buckles 11 and is provided with 3 altogether, including 2 are arranged at intervals on and remove
The center position of short side is set in 10 1 long sides of white grid ontology with 1.When assembly, now 2 in long side are fallen to block
Two card holes 21 corresponding on instrument board ontology 20 of button 11 are clamped and then fall to buckle 11 and instrument board by one on short side
Corresponding 1 card hole 21 clamping, time saving and energy saving on ontology 20.
In order to further enhance the assembly intensity of white grid ontology 10 and instrument board ontology 20,10 lower part of defroster grill ontology
Jack 12 is additionally provided on outer peripheral surface, jack 12 constitutes mating, such defroster grill sheet with the bolt 22 in defrosting duct
The position of body 10 in two directions is defined, and it is firm to be clamped.
Further, jack 12 and bolt 22 are also correspondingly arranged on multiple groups.
